CACI International Inc, alongside its subsidiaries, is a provider of specialized expertise and advanced technology. The company primarily serves enterprise and mission-critical customers by supporting vital national security objectives and facilitating government modernization and transformation efforts across the intelligence, defense, and federal civilian sectors. The company operates through two main divisions: Domestic Operations and International Operations. The Domestic Operations segment focuses on delivering information solutions and services to U.S. federal government agencies and commercial entities. This includes areas such as digital transformation, Command, Control, Communications, Computers, Intelligence, Surveillance, and Reconnaissance (C4ISR), cybersecurity and space technologies, engineering services, enterprise IT management, and mission support. Internationally, CACI offers a suite of IT services, proprietary data, and software products to both commercial and government clients throughout the United Kingdom, mainland Europe, and other global locations. CACI's capabilities extend to a broad range of technical services. It specializes in the design, deployment, security, and ongoing management of secure enterprise IT environments. The company also develops and implements sophisticated software-defined solutions for comprehensive cyber operations, electronic warfare (EW), and counter-unmanned aircraft systems (C-UAS). Furthermore, CACI provides services for platform integration, modernization, and sustainment, alongside expertise in system engineering, naval architecture, training and simulation programs, and logistics engineering. Additionally, CACI offers enterprise cloud solutions for both classified and unclassified networks. It also provides critical intelligence support, continuously advancing methods for data collection, analysis, and dissemination to enhance decision-making processes. CACI International Inc was established in 1962 and is headquartered in Reston, Virginia.
